A Saturday With The Family

Does summer seem to be slipping by this year? Does it seem like you haven’t seen your extended family since the holidays? In my case, the answers would both be yes. But what can I do about that? I can’t slow down time (as much as I’d like to). Recently, I found a solution that would help me to enjoy the summer while at the same time gathering my family for some great bonding time! I planned a Saturday at Robbins Island Regional Park in Willmar with the family!

Here’s how simple it was. I reserved the 4-Season Shelter at Robbins Island for the whole day so we wouldn’t be rushed. I sent out email invites to all of our extended family inviting them to a Saturday of relaxation and fun! And I asked that everyone bring a dish to share for lunch and any outdoor games and sports to play throughout the day.

I love to bake so I made enough cinnamon rolls and caramel rolls for everyone and brought some juice and coffee for the morning hours. Lunch was a delicious spread of a variety of family dishes that everyone loves along with many great desserts. (Gotta love potlucks!) I also made some snack mix and cut up a variety of fruit for an afternoon snack.

I rented a couple of kayaks and paddle boards for the day so that everyone could enjoy being on the lake. We had beach toys for all the little kids to play with (and even some of the big kids). We brought some discs for disc golf, volleyball for the sand volleyball court, soccer ball, football and even a bat and ball for some friendly softball games. We reminded those who’d like to go swimming to bring along their swimsuit, towel, life jacket, water toys and sunscreen. I even added a little paragraph in the invite to let everyone know about the Willmar Destination Playground that is fully accessible for all ages of kids.

Between all of the families, cornhole, ladder golf, bocce ball and croquet were brought along as well. Those that weren’t up to playing the games went for a nice walk through the trails of Robbins Island. To say the least, there was no lack of fun on this particular Saturday. Everyone in the extended family had a blast at Robbins Island with the many fun activities to partake in. We had so much fun that we were there into the evening hours and ordered some pizza for everyone to enjoy!

All you need is a great location, some delicious food and interesting conversation and you have a quick and easy planned family day!
